Australian scheme to deliver 100 neighborhood batteries kicks off final funding round
The Australian state of Victoria has launched its third and final round of grant funding through the 100 Neighbourhood Batteries Program, offering AUD$400,000 per battery through multiple streams of eligibility to a pool of nine council regions.

Researchers identify optimal level of solar, battery storage for Europe
Scientists in Hungary have developed a model to calculate the optimal PV and battery storage balance to support the European grid in the next few years. They found the cost-optimal range is 530 GW to 880 GW of solar, combined with battery storage equivalent to 2.5% to 7.5% of the total intermittent capacity.


Novel sizing approach for smart home batteries, solar
Researchers in Iran found a 500 Wh battery paired with 1 kW of solar generation capacity – and operating under a dynamic home energy management system (HEMS) – could offer up to 96% arbitrage opportunity while managing factors such as market prices, uncertain grid supply etc.

EUPD Research expects 11 GWh of home storage to be added in Europe in 2024
According to the Bonn-based analysts, the momentum for home battery storage systems with a capacity of up to 20 kWh is driven by emerging markets such as Poland and Hungary. In Germany, however, they expect a 5% drop in new installations compared to the previous year.

Energy storage as a service gets underway near Bondi Beach, Australia
Australian distribution company Ausgrid has delivered its first community battery that can offer energy storage as a service for households, as part of a roll-out of as many as 400 community batteries to deliver between 1 GW to 2 GW of storage.

Pole-mounted community battery trials roll out in regional Australia
State-owned infrastructure company Essential Energy has partnered with retailer Origin Energy to roll out 35 pole-mounted community battery energy storage systems across the Australian state of New South Wales (NSW) to trial peak demand management.

India can leverage its solar and storage edge to avoid power shortages
Large-scale solar-plus-storage is the main option left to avoid power shortages as such systems can be deployed much faster than new thermal and hydro assets. Recent gigawatt-scale solar-plus-storage auction results, with a record low price of INR 3.40 ($0.04)/kWh, show that such deployment will be highly economical, according to a new study from the University of California’s India Energy and Climate Center.
